Losing his scholarship due to COVID, Musa's international journey gets complicated; his university tells him he must leave, which means he must go back to Liberia. As an international student, this is the email you never, never, NEVER, NEVER want to read from your DSO.
In today's episode, Musa delves into a narrative of struggle, support, and success that is both deeply personal and universally resonant.
🎙️ Episode Highlights:
- Financial Resilience During COVID: Musa opens up about the economic hardships faced during the pandemic and the invaluable support that got him through this challenging period.
- Educational Challenge: Musa had to drop his Java class because his computer knowledge was limited.
- Campus involvement as an international student: we sometimes shy away from different roles on campus because we think we are not suited for the position. We have to step out and try different things while we are students.
